BLOODY AXE WOUND is a Horror Comedy made as a Slasher movie. As in the world presented as real is something straight out of a slasher movie. Young people are dying every week and the slasher is the Bladecut patriarch who runs a video store. Yes, as in VHS.
The runtime is just over 80 minutes and that’s perfect for this kind of movie. It’s full of practical effects, pop culture references of the horror variety, and a wonderful cast. Everything is very tongue-in-cheek dark humor. I may never watch it again, but I’m hoping for a sequel.

Can a girl become a slasher?!
If there’s one thing that horror comedy is often excellent at, it’s doing politically incorrect the right way. Shining a spotlight straight at someone saying the very un-PC thing and just having fun with them being a morron. A well-meaning morron, but still a morron.
That’s what Bloody Axe Wound also excels at.
Like when Abbie Bladecut wants to follow in her father’s, The Slasher, footsteps and become the next slasher. He says she can’t, and she asks if it’s because she’s adopted, to which he almost responds with a scoff before saying “No, it’s because you’re a girl!”
A perfectly delivered line by Billy Burke who is nearly completely unrecognizable as Roger Bladecut. A slasher who has been resurrected so many times that his body is now virtually falling apart.
We’re in the small town of Clover Falls, where Roger Bladecut is an iconic producer of slasher films. He actually kills teens and captures these real-life killings on tape to then sell to eager customers. That’s the “official” family business – a VHS rental store.
Abbie Bladecut (played equally wonderfully by Sari Arambulo) has waited her entire life to take over the family business as a slasher – and producer of new VHS rentals. However, she’s about to find out it may not be all it’s cracked up to be.

Not all kills are created equal
To prepare for her career as the new slasher, Abbie starts going to High School. The victims of the slasher in Bloody Axe Wound are somehow magically circled in the High School yearbook. You don’t choose your own victims, you go by the book. Literally.
Unfortunately, this also means Abbie gets to know the people she’s about to kill. This turns out to be a very bad idea. While she had no problem killing unknown teens, these people are now becoming her friends and those kills are not easy.
In fact, as she falls for one of her victims, it becomes downright impossible.
And that’s all you need to know because the rest has to be experienced firsthand. As a little teaser, I can tell you that there’s also a Psycho-inspired grandma involved and a wonderful Friday the 13th-type setting in the form of a popular campsite in town.
The entire cast of Bloody Axe Wound is just awesome. You may want to keep an extra eye on the band girl, Sam Crane, portrayed by Molly Brown. Both because she’s a great character and because she portrays the young Debra Morgan in Dexter: Original Sin.

Bloody Axe Wound is written and directed by Matthew John Lawrence. He previously wrote and directed the 2020 horror-comedy punk music movie Uncle Peckerhead which I need to find. Clearly, Matthew John Lawrence is making movies to my liking.
The film was released in US theaters on December 27, 2024, and I would’ve loved to watch it on the big screen with a horror-comedy-loving audience. Not least the opening scene with Jeffrey Dean Morgan as a competing slasher with the awesome name “Butch Slater”.
Jeffrey Dean Morgan is also a producer alongside his wife Hilarie Burton Morgan, and Mary Stuart Masterson. I’m afraid I don’t know how or why these people got involved with this gorgeous slasher, but I hope they’re up for doing it again. I am really hoping for a sequel.

Details
Writer & Director: Matthew John Lawrence
Cast: Sari Arambulo, Jeffrey Dean Morgan, Billy Burke, Molly Brown, Eddie Leavy, Margot Anderson-Song, Angel Theory, Matt Hopkins, Taylor Seupel
Plot
Abbie Bladecut is a teenager torn between the macabre traditions of her family’s bloody trade and the tender stirrings of her first crush. In the small town of Clover Falls, Abbie’s father, Roger Bladecut, has built an infamous legacy by capturing real-life killings on tape and selling them to eager customers, but as Abbie delves deeper into the grisly family business, she begins to wonder if it’s time to take the family tradition in a new direction.
